At University of Washington-Seattle Campus, 57.0% percent of first-time undergrads receive financial aid, 39.0% receive grants and/or scholarships (an average of $9,709), and 32% receive loans ($6,005 on average). On-campus room and board costs about $8,949. Off campus it is around $12,876. Taking into account total living expenses and financial aid, the average net cost of attending University of Washington-Seattle Campus is $8,906 per year. |

In Fall 2009, 20,224 people applied to University of Washington-Seattle Campus. Of the applicants, 61.0% were admitted (57.0% male & 65.0% female ) and 45.0% accepted (48.0% male and 43.0% female) Of the 32,718 undergraduate students at University of Washington-Seattle Campus, 14.0% are part-time. A majority (87.0%) of the undergrad students are under 25 years of age. And 21.0% of the 13,225 graduate students are part-time. |
